Web10 jan. 2024 · How to deal with nightmares in adults. Ways to deal with nightmares in adults include: Yoga. Meditation. Daily exercise, but not right before bed. Cut out caffeine, alcohol, or cigarettes. Sometimes you’ll need to see a counselor or therapist for help with severe emotional issues. Dreams and nightmares have several things in common starting with they both happen during the fifth stage of sleep - called Rapid Eye Movement (REM) sleep. During REM sleep your brain waves speed up from the slow speed they had during the initial stages of sleep. Your heart rate and blood pressure increases, your muscles ...
